South Africa marks Mandela Day in Seoul
The South African Embassy in Seoul marked Nelson Mandela International Day on Monday with a call for community service, honoring the late president’s legacy of social justice and public service. The event, held in collaboration with the Kim Dae-jung Presidential Library and Museum, included participants from Eden I Ville, a children’s home in Seoul.
